Output 266990135f3d57875b11fa83902669ba571e057e238b075e13850d9b7dc80fbd:8

value
748803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c1c073cd9d902509c74f13f96b050f352ac6a84 OP_EQUAL
address
34FeRMTSNrSfKTdcUE4qzMwkdwdKjzDg7J
transaction
266990135f3d57875b11fa83902669ba571e057e238b075e13850d9b7dc80fbd
spent
true